Rugby Season Starts for Orangeville District Secondary School Students

Students at Orangeville District Secondary School in Orangeville, Ontario, can begin trying out for the spring rugby team on March 3, 2026. The tryouts for the school’s Bears rugby team take place in the lower gym after the school day ends at 3:05 PM.

School officials announced that the team is open to all students, and no previous experience with the sport is necessary to join. This provides a way for students to stay active and get involved with school sports regardless of their past experience.

Those looking for more details about the rugby program can speak with teachers Megan Rook, Emma Wells, or Greg Hill. These staff members are the primary contacts for students interested in the team.

The start of rugby season is part of a busy week for athletics at the school, which also includes information meetings for girls’ soccer. Other upcoming events for students include a senior ski trip on March 11, 2026.
